its definitely secure, I didnt have to remove it when i did the job, all that was removed was the UCA ball joint to the knuckle, tie rod end and lower strut bracket to the LCA and of course the 3 mounting bolts for the strut. Everything was torqued to spec and reassembled properly.

I pulled the wheel off to look. I tugged upwards on the whole wheel assembly and kept hearing it. I opened the hood and pulled up on the assembly and i see the top strut mount has about a 1/4 inch of play causeing the knocking, I had to torque the damn top mount bolt 😂😂😂😂😂
.
.
Todays lesson, if youre doing struts, torque your top mount. *facepalm*
